In a limited partnership, there are two types of partners: general partners and limited partners. General partners have unlimited liability, while limited partners have limited liability, meaning they are only liable for the debts of the partnership up to the amount of their investment in the partnership. Additionally, limited partners do not have the same level of control or decision-making authority as general partners.
